Peggie Castle (December 22, 1927 – August 11, 1973) was an American actress who specialized in playing the "other woman" in B-movies. Castle was Miss Cheesecake in 1949.
Peggie Castle was a blonde actress who starred in B-movies, TV shows and musicals. She died of cirrhosis in 1973 at age 45 after a troubled life with alcoholism.
